The development of internet makes more and more domestic and internationalscholars focus on the economical problems with internet. Internet economy is a powerfulmotive force of the unceasing development of economic globalization. Enterprises rely onnetwork platform, making use of the e-business; crossing the limit of time and space,make trading range expand and transaction cost reduce. As a result, international divisionof labor goes on deepening, pushing forward the structure of trade, the mode of trade andthe pattern of trade changing, and then make the trade volume change. After ten years ofdevelopment, the scale of internet in our country gradually expanded, and the total volumeof international trade increased. At the same time, there is a huge gap between thedevelopments of east, middle and west China. Therefore, this paper bases on the analysisof China’s Internet development and international trade status as well as the regionaldifferences, researching whether the development of the Internet has an impact on China’sforeign trade, and to explore the differences of trade flows on the eastern, central andwestern areas affected by Internet.The author uses Chinese31provinces of panel data, covering the periods of1999-2009, using fixed effect and random effect model to find the impact of internet ontrade volume as well as the regional differences. Main findings of the paper are asfollowed:(1)The development of internet and international trade in our country presents asituation of “high east and low west”.(2) Internet has a significant promoter action on theforeign trade of our country, and the impact on the export is greater than import.(3)Internet has a significant promoter action on the foreign trade of eastern, central andwestern areas. However, there are some differences of the impact between the three areas.The promoter action of internet on the foreign trade shows that eastern areas>centralareas>western areas. Based on the conclusions, the dissertation puts forward somesuggestions and policies.
